The Company:

WeComm have partnered with an incredible technology-led, multi-brand retailer who offer a range of menswear, womenswear, footwear, homeware and lifestyle products globally. The customer are at the core of everything and they’re currently undergoing some major initiatives to elevate their omnichannel customer experience.

The Role:

This is an exciting opportunity to for a commercially minded Product Manager with a background in retail to help the brand connect with customers, maximise business value and deliver seamless digital journeys.

The key responsibilities for the role are:

  • Own product discovery across web and mobile app, identifying opportunities that drive customer and business value.
  • Collaborate with the senior stakeholders to shape and deliver the product roadmap.
  • Understand and communicate customer needs and business goals across teams.
  • Prioritise features and improvements based on data, insight, and impact.
  • Lead cross-functional squads to deliver high-quality outcomes at pace.
  • Translate strategy into clear Agile requirements and user stories.
  • Ensure quality across all releases and hold delivery partners to agreed standards.
  • Define, monitor and act on key product performance and health metrics.
  • Drive a culture of experimentation and continuous optimisation within your squad.

The Person:

The ideal candidate is a commercially minded product manager with experience in e-commerce and a strong sense of customer centricity. You will be working closely with software engineers, QA and delivery teams meaning you must have a strong technical understanding.

  • Solid understanding of E-commerce and has a background in this area, not fully accountable but should have a focus on trade and maximising company KPIs.
  • Track record or working on and delivering complex projects and product enhancements that have had a direct impact to either the business or the customer.
  • Understand and have experience working within agile frameworks, be comfortable with the processes and always strive to inspect, adapt and improve.
  • Have knowledge of omnichannel and be keen to learn how to improve these areas.
  • Experience in experimentation and solid understanding of A/B testing processes and frameworks.
  • Be able to work across the business with stakeholders, understand their needs and communicate this into tech teams as requirements and scope.
  • Background in product management.
